** The Honda repair market for Waverly, Kentucky, is intrinsically linked to the larger Paducah area. Waverly residents have access to a healthy and competitive market by traveling to Paducah. The market is characterized by a clear hierarchy: * **Dealer-Level Service:** C and F Honda represents the top tier for factory-specific, warranty, and highly complex hybrid/electrical work, typically at a premium price point. * **Specialized Independents:** Shops like Import Auto Service offer a compelling middle ground, providing deep brand-specific expertise for core Honda systems (engines, transmissions) often at a 15-25% lower labor rate than the dealership. * **Quality Generalists:** Established shops like Ron's Auto Service provide excellent all-around care and are a strong choice for owners of older Honda models or for those seeking a long-term relationship with a trusted local mechanic for all automotive needs. Pricing is competitive within the region. Dealerships command the highest rates, while independents offer more value. For a standard service like a CVT fluid change, expect to pay between $180-$250 at a specialist. A more complex job, such as a VTEC solenoid replacement, could range from $400-$700 depending on the shop. Overall, Honda owners in the Waverly area are well-served by a mature market with multiple high-quality options within a reasonable driving distance.

What are the most common Honda repair issues for drivers in the Waverly, KY area?

Given our local climate with hot summers and variable winters, common issues include air conditioning compressor failures, premature wear on suspension components from rural road conditions, and battery strain. Specific to Hondas, technicians here frequently address problems with variable valve timing (VVT) solenoids and power door lock actuators.

When should I seek local service for my Honda's check engine light around Waverly?

Seek service immediately if the light is flashing or if you notice a loss of power, as this indicates a severe issue. For a steady light, it's still important to have it diagnosed promptly at a local shop to prevent a minor issue, like an oxygen sensor failure common to Hondas, from escalating into costly damage, especially before long drives on US-641.

What local driving conditions in Waverly should influence my Honda's maintenance schedule?

The mix of highway driving, dusty rural roads, and seasonal potholes means you should adhere strictly to Honda's severe service schedule. This includes more frequent oil changes, tire rotations, and inspections of brakes and suspension components to counteract the extra wear and tear specific to our area.
